>*Added OvsExtractLayers - populates only the layers field without
>unnecessary
>memory operations for flow part
>*If in STT header the flags are 0 then force packets checksums calculation
>on receive.
>*Ensure correct pseudo checksum is set for LSO both on send and receive.
>Linux includes the segment length to TCP pseudo-checksum conforming to
>RFC 793 but in case of LSO Windows expects this to be only on
>Source IP Address, Destination IP Address, and Protocol.
>*Fragment expiration on rx side of STT was set to 30 seconds, but the
>correct
>timeout would be TTL of the packet

Sai:I don¹t think we can use the external IpHdr->TTL of 1 packet to
determine the time for all other inner fragments.
Since it¹s been chopped up, other packets could arrive in any order at any
other time.
STT_ENTRY_TIMEOUT (30s) mimics what KVM does:
https://github.com/openvswitch/ovs/blob/master/datapath/linux/compat/stt.c#
L108
